What are Lab Emeralds?

A lab emerald, also known as a lab-grown emerald, is an emerald that has been grown in a controlled environment through high-tech means. lab emeralds offer many advantages over natural emeralds, including greater purity, more consistent quality and lower environmental impact.

Cultivation Techniques

The process of lab emeralds begins with the selection of high-quality seed crystals, usually pure emerald crystals. These seed crystals are placed in special reactors and then added to a solution containing beryllium, aluminum, silicon and traces of chromium or vanadium. By precisely controlling the temperature, pressure and other conditions, these components gradually crystallize and grow to form complete emerald crystals.

This process not only ensures a high degree of purity in each lab emerald, but also allows for precise control over color and size. For example, while only about 2% of natural emeralds in Colombia are considered to be of top quality, lab emeralds can be grown under carefully designed conditions to ensure that each stone meets the highest standards.

Historical and Cultural Background

History of Natural Emeralds The history of emeralds dates back to 1500 BC in Egypt. Ancient Egyptians believed that emeralds represented life and regeneration and were often used to make amulets and jewelry. During the Roman Empire, emeralds were widely used in royal decorations. By the Middle Ages, emeralds were very popular among the aristocracy throughout Europe and were seen as a symbol of power and wealth.

Advantages of Lab Emeralds

Environmental and Sustainability lab emeralds have significant environmental advantages over natural emeralds. Traditional emerald mining is centered in places like Colombia and Zambia, but these natural mineral resources are limited and the process is often environmentally destructive and costly. In contrast, lab emeralds is a more sustainable option.

It is estimated that lab a 1-carat emerald requires only one-tenth of the energy needed to mine a natural emerald of the same weight. In addition, many gemstone cultivation companies are actively taking steps to reduce their carbon footprint, such as using renewable energy to power their facilities.

Quality and Purity lab emeralds not only excel in terms of environmental performance, they also excel in terms of quality. Most natural emeralds require some form of treatment, such as oil dipping, resin filling, etc., to improve their appearance. In contrast, most lab emeralds display perfect color and clarity without additional treatment.

How to Identify Lab Emeralds from Natural Emeralds

Although lab emeralds and natural emeralds are extremely similar in appearance, there are some subtle differences that can be detected through testing by a professional gemological organization. Here are some ways to identify them:

  1. Internal characteristics: natural emeralds usually contain more internal inclusions, while labemeralds have relatively few.
  2. Color distribution: Natural emeralds have a more uneven color distribution, while labemeralds are usually more uniform.
  3. Fluorescence: Some natural emeralds fluoresce under UV light, while labemeralds usually do not.
